Chapter 207 Anthony Neville
Years ago, a fierce conflict erupted among the martial arts families of Southeast Aurientia and Draconia, all vying for precious cultivation resources.
The Nevilles, who had just begun to rise among the ranks of these powerful families, were drawn into the battle.
Many of the Nevilles' strongest warriors fell in this brutal struggle for resources.
Other martial arts families in the Southeast Aurientia region had long coveted the Nevilles' cultivation sanctuary.
With the Nevilles gradually weakening in the conflict, dozens of martial arts families silently reached a common goal.
They united with the intent to annihilate the Nevilles and seize control of the rich resources within Draconia.
This alliance was a threat to the total destruction of the Nevilles.
In the face of a challenge from a dozen martial arts family experts, the patriarch, Tristan Neville, retreated to the doorway of the family's cultivation sanctuary.
He dismissed all family members and disciples, vowing to defend the sanctuary with his life.
At that time, Anthony was just a guard assigned to watch over the sanctuary.
His once-peaceful life of cultivation was thrown into chaos by the sudden disaster, propelling him into the heart of a fierce storm.
Refusing to abandon the sanctuary, Anthony fought with all his strength alongside Tristan.
In their final moments, he and Tristan activated the sanctuary's defense mechanisms, eliminating the intruders and securing the Nevilles' invaluable resource.
From that day on, Anthony's name became legendary within the martial arts families.
His presence has kept the Nevilles safe and prosperous for decades, with none daring to challenge them lightly.
Anthony became Tristan's most trusted confidant, holding a position of utmost respect within the Nevilles.
Anthony's eyes flared with fury when he entered the Rosewood Hotel's lobby and saw Jacob's predicament.
Although Jacob was only a minor member of the family, and not one worthy of much regard, the fact that someone dared to strike a Neville at the auction they hosted was a blatant insult. Regardless of right or wrong, anyone who publicly defied the Nevilles needed to face the consequences.
Anthony looked at Robin.
Soon, a sense of familiarity stirred within him, but he couldn't immediately place where he'd seen him before.
"Get up!" Anthony glared at Jacob, his voice seething with anger. "You've disgraced the Nevilles!"
"Mr. Anthony, I... I can't move!" Jacob stammered, sweat pouring down his face as he struggled to stand.
Anthony frowned as he examined Robin more closely, there was a glint of surprise flickering in his eyes. "Jacob, tell me, what happened here?"
